Viniou Reviews

The Argiano Brunello di Montalcino 2019 is a fine expression of one of Italy’s most esteemed red wines. Produced exclusively from Sangiovese Grosso, locally known as Brunello, this vintage showcases the classic attributes that have made Brunello di Montalcino wines internationally renowned. The 2019 vintage benefited from precise viticulture and favourable weather, lending freshness, depth, and refined tannins. Argiano, a historic estate dating back to the 16th century, employs traditional methods with a modern touch: fermentation occurs in stainless steel before the wine matures in large Slavonian oak casks, preserving the purity and integrity of the Sangiovese grape. The resulting wine boasts a deep garnet colour and aromas of wild cherry, violet, dried herbs, and a hint of leather and spice. On the palate, it is structured and elegant, with a long, nuanced finish.

Brunello di Montalcino DOC comes from the rolling hills around the medieval town of Montalcino, in southern Tuscany. This region is characterised by a warm, dry Mediterranean climate, which is ideal for perfecting the slow ripening of Sangiovese. The diverse soils—ranging from clay and limestone to schist and marl—contribute to the complexity and ageing potential of the wines. The area has a rich winemaking history, especially since the 19th century when Brunello emerged as a prestigious red, revered for its longevity and character.

For food pairings, the Argiano Brunello di Montalcino 2019 shines alongside richly flavoured dishes that echo the wine’s depth and structure. Traditional Tuscan fare such as bistecca alla fiorentina (Florentine T-bone steak) or wild boar ragù brings out its savoury notes, while truffle pasta or aged Pecorino Toscano cheese complements its aromatic complexity. Game, roasted meats, and earthy mushroom-based dishes are also excellent matches.

To enjoy this wine at its best, serve slightly cool at 16-18°C after, if possible, decanting for at least an hour. This will allow the aromas to open and the tannins to soften, ensuring a harmonious and memorable tasting experience. The 2019 vintage also promises excellent ageing potential, rewarding further patience in your cellar.
